About

In recent decades, authors affiliated with Sonoma Technology (United States) have published 392 papers, which have received a total of 19.9k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 279 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, 124 papers in Atmospheric Science and 83 papers in Global and Planetary Change on the topics of Air Quality and Health Impacts (269 papers), Atmospheric chemistry and aerosols (117 papers) and Climate Change and Health Impacts (91 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(13.9k citations), Atmospheric Science (5.4k citations) and Environmental Engineering (3.9k citations). Authors at Sonoma Technology (United States) collaborate with scholars in United States, Switzerland and Canada and have published in prestigious journals including Science, New England Journal of Medicine and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ences. Some of Sonoma Technology (United States)'s most productive authors include Fred Lurmann, Frank D. Gilliland, Rob McConnell, Kiros Berhane, Frederick Lurmann, W. James Gauderman, Steve Brown, Edward L. Avol, Duncan C. Thomas and John Peters.
